2024 Davis Cup Finals: How to Watch The World Cup of Tennis, Schedule and Format

The Davis Cup is one of the most prominent international tennis events for men’s tennis. Arranged by The International Tennis Federation where more than 150 countries compete for the coveted title by forming their own teams. Until 2023, 155 teams have gotten the opportunity to take part in the tournament.

Schedule

The 2024 Davis Cup Finals will take place in different segments. Here we will take a look at the schedule.

Group Stage: September 10 – September 15 

Knockout Stage: November 18 – November 24

Venues

Location of the tournament this year will mostly be in Europe with the exception of China. Notably the Davis Cup is played on a hard surface indoors. List of the venues are as follows.

  • Unipol Arena, Bologna, Italy
  • PavellĂł Municipal Font de Sant LluĂ­s, Valencia, Spain
  • Hengqin Tennis Center, Zhuhai, China
  • Manchester Arena, Manchester, Great Britain
  • Martin Carpena Arena, Málaga, Spain

Different groups will play in different venues. The games of Group A will take place in Italy, Group B in Spain, Group C in China and Group D in England.

Teams

Italy is the defending team as they won their second title of the tournament defeating Australia in 2023. Then we have Australia that holds the second most titles of the Davis Cup with 28 titles trailing just behind the United States with 32 titles as well as being runners-up for 29 times.

A total of 16 teams will take to the court. Among them are the 2 finalists from previous year, 2 wild card teams consisting of Great Britain and Spain and lastly the 12 winners of the qualifying round held back in February.

Seeds

Based on the Davis Cup ranking the seeds are listed while the defending champion is kept as the first seed and the runner up as the second seed. So, the Top three seeds of the 2024 are as follows

  1. Italy
  2. Australia
  3. Canada

Format and Groups

The 16 teams are divided into a total of four round robin groups where there will be four teams. Consequently from the groups only the top two will qualify for the next round.

Where to Watch

Different broadcasters in different regions will stream the tournament live on their network as well as on live streaming platforms.

In Italy RAI, Sky Italia and Supertennix will broadcast the event. Whereas in Spain the event will be live on Movistar+ and in Great Britain BBC sport will broadcast the tournament.
